Everything You Need To Know About The Upcoming Release Of Atomic Heart

Atomic Heart is an upcoming action-adventure game developed by Mundfish and published by Focus Entertainment and 4Divinity. It was first announced in May 2018 and is set in an alternate version of the Soviet Union during the Cold War era. The player takes control of special forces operative called “Special Agent P-3”, to keep the situation at facility 3826 from deteriorating. Atomic Heart is played from a first-person perspective and features several stealth and combat mechanics. It also includes several RPG elements, such as character customization and inventory management. When is Atomic Heart Coming Out, and Where to Get It?

Atomic Heart is all set to release on February 21, 2023, on PlayStation 5, P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Xbox Series X and Series S, and PC via Steam. It can be pre-ordered through various online services, including the PlayStation Store, Xbox Live, and Steam. It will also be available for purchase in stores once it is released. What is the Atomic Heart Price?

As noted above, Atomic Heart will be available in three different editions, namely Standard Edition, Gold Edition, and Premium Edition. Atomic Heart Standard Edition will cost you $59.99, Gold Edition will cost you $89.99, and Premium Edition will cost you $99.99. However, the game may have different prices depending on the region.
